Melanie Blocker Stokes MOTHERS Act included in Patient Protection and Affordable Healthcare Act!!
The Patient Protection and Affordable Care Act now includes postpartum depression legislation calling for research and funding for treatment/support protocols. Its passage and the inclusion of women's reproductive mental health in Healthcare Reform signals the end of the silent stigma that has reduced access to needed services and information for millions of American mothers.

UPDATE:Mikulski Amendment nowalso now included in the passed senate version of The Patient Protection and Affordable Healthcare Act. This amendment encourages screening for postpartum depression and other women's medical issues.
